Title: Module 3
1Module 3 Database Structure
Workforce Information Database Training Last
update November 2006
2Module 3 Database Structure
3Module 3 Database Structure
WORKFORCE INFORMATION DATABASE LOGICAL DATA MODEL
FOR LONG-TERM EMPLOYMENT PROJECTIONS
4Module 3 Database Structure
Two Considerations of the Workforce Information
Database Structure
- GEOG and SUBGEOG tables (refer to handout)
- State-defined field values
-
5Module 3 Database Structure
Updates to Workforce Information Database
Versions
- Reasons to update
- Keep current (new data tables added or
- changes in source data)
- Address needs of the states
- Make the database structure responsive
- to customer needs
- Correct errors
6Module 3 Database Structure
Two Types of Workforce Information Database
Releases
- Interim Release
- Done on as needed basis
- Correct omissions, errors
- Try to implement only changes that have
- no or little effect on existing customized
- software
- Changes are voted on by the
- Analyst Resource Center
7Module 3 Database Structure
Two Types of Workforce Information Database
Releases
- Full Release
- Changes can be more substantial than in
- the interim release
- Changes in full release can have more
- impact on custom software developers
- Draft of proposed changes are delivered
- to states for review and comment
- States can submit comments and
- suggestions to the Analyst Resource Center
8Module 3 Database Structure
Two Types of Workforce Information Database
Releases
- Full Release - continued
- Each comment and suggestion is
- examined by members of the
- structure subcommittee
- Changes may be made based on the
- comments and suggestions
- Final draft version of the structure is
- submitted to the Analyst Resource Center
- for vote
- Version is released to states, along with
- supporting materials
9Module 3 Database Structure
Workforce Information Database Releases Formerly
ALMIS Database
- Two Full Releases
- Version 1.0
- Version 2.0
- Four Interim Releases
- Version 1.1
- Version 2.1
- Version 2.2
- Version 2.3
10Module 3 Database Structure
- Depending on your
- states implementation
- and use of the Workforce
- Information DB,
- you may not be working
- with the most
- current version!
Survey Says Approx. 96 have Version 2.3 in
development/test environment and 79 have Version
2.3 in production environment
11Module 3 Database Structure
Versions 2.2 and 2.3 have Triggers
12Module 3 Database Structure
Versions 2.2 and 2.3 have Triggers
13Module 3 Database Structure
Trigger Example
Soccode table
Action Insert new soccode 959595
Trigger fires!
Occcode table
Action Automatically inserts new soccode
959595
14Module 3 Database Structure
- Why have the Occcode
- Indcode tables?
- Can not have conditional foreign keys as
- was happening in the case of the multi-code
fields in many of the Workforce Information DB
tables. - Can not have a foreign key field length
- that is different than the primary key
- it is referencing.
15Module 3 Database Structure
Where to go for help Workforce Information DB
Expert E-mail almis_at_ncmail.net Phone
919.733.2936 www.workforceinfodb.org Click on
Helpdesk National Crosswalk Service Center
(NCSC) www.xwalkcenter.org E-mail
ncsc_at_iowa.gov Phone 515.242.5034 Or contact a
fellow Workforce Info DBA
?